So you got a camera, what now?

A crash course on how to use your digital camera!

(I’m using a canon rebel t6, camera looks and functions will slightly vary between models and brands)

Mode dial: This is has many different settings on it like manual, which is the setting I use for the rest of the course. But there are also setting such as portrait, landscape, motion, etc. You don’t have to use the setting for the action, i.e. use portraits for a portraits, it just can help when you’re starting to learn photography.

Shutter speed: The bigger (1”, 1/40) the number the slower the shutter speed, the more light that will be allowed in, the brighter your photo will be. The smaller (1/6000) the number the faster your shutter speed will be, the darker your photo will be.

Aperture: The smaller the number the bigger the shutter opening, the more light that will be allowed in. The bigger the number the smaller the shutter opening will be, the less light allowed in. Also, the smaller the number the shallower depth of field, just like the bigger the number the wider the depth of field. (Depth of field is what is in focus on the image. If the subject is in focus and the background is blurry you have a shallow depth of field, if the subject and background are in focus you have a wide depth of field.)

ISO: ISO is how sensitive your camera is to light. The bigger the number the more sensitive the camera is to light, the smaller the number the less sensitive the camera is to light. However the bigger the number, the more grainy your image will be, the more “noise” it will have.

Light Meter: You light meter is there to help you get the proper exposure on your image. You want to stay at 0, the further left you go (into negatives) the more underexposed your image will be, the further right you go (into the positives) the more overexposed your image will be. Of course there are times when you purposely under or overexpose your image to get the look you want.

... Read moreHey fellow photography enthusiasts! So you’ve got your Canon Rebel T6 (or a similar Canon DSLR) and you’ve learned the basics of shutter speed, aperture, and ISO from the main guide. That's a fantastic start! But getting your camera set up and understanding all its functions often involve more than just understanding the exposure triangle. Let me share some more practical tips based on my own journey. First off, let’s talk about getting started. Before you even think about shooting, ensure your battery is charged and an SD card is inserted. You'd be surprised how many times that's the first hurdle! Once powered on, your camera's rear screen is your command center. Get comfortable navigating the menu button to adjust various settings. Don't be afraid to press buttons like the playback button to review your shots or the trash button to delete mistakes (we all make them!). The directional buttons are your best friends for moving through menus and images. Now, about that mode dial—it’s more than just M for Manual! When I was starting out, I relied a lot on the scene modes. For instance, if I was shooting a friend's portrait, I'd twist the mode dial to the portrait icon. The camera automatically optimizes settings for a blurred background, which is perfect for isolating your subject. Similarly, for landscapes, the landscape mode broadens the depth of field, keeping everything sharp. Don't feel pressured to jump straight into Manual if you're not ready; these modes are excellent learning tools to see how your camera handles different scenarios. Let's dive a bit deeper into picture quality, a common concern for new photographers. You've heard about shutter speed, aperture, and ISO. Here’s how I think about them to get better results: Sharpness with Shutter Speed: If your photos are coming out blurry, especially when shooting moving subjects or in low light, your shutter speed might be too slow. Try increasing it (e.g., from 1/60 to 1/250 or faster). This freezes motion better. Remember, for handheld shots, a good rule of thumb is to keep your shutter speed at least 1 divided by your lens's focal length (e.g., 1/50th for a 50mm lens). Depth and Light with Aperture: Want that creamy bokeh (blurry background)? Use a wider aperture (smaller f-number like f/1.8 or f/2.8). If you need everything in focus, like a group photo or a landscape, use a narrower aperture (larger f-number like f/8 or f/11). Managing Grain with ISO: While a higher ISO helps in dark situations, it also introduces "noise" or grain, affecting your picture quality. My personal goal is always to keep ISO as low as possible, usually 100 or 200, and only increase it when absolutely necessary. It's a balance: better a slightly grainy photo than a completely dark or blurry one! Finally, let's touch on focusing. Your camera likely has an AF/MF switch on the lens. AF stands for Autofocus, and MF is Manual Focus. For most everyday shots, Autofocus is incredibly convenient. But when you're shooting something very specific, like a tiny flower up close, or in tricky lighting conditions, switching to MF gives you precise control. I often use MF for macro photography or when shooting through obstacles. And a quick note on lenses: your lens release button is how you detach your lens. Always be careful when your lens is off, as the camera's mirror and sensor are exposed and vulnerable to dust. Aligning the white square markers helps you attach it correctly and avoid damage. Remember, photography is a journey of continuous learning and experimenting. Don't be afraid to try different settings and see what works best for you and your Canon camera! Happy snapping!
